Corporal Measures Of Bothrops alternatus, Bothrops neuwiedii And Crotalus durissus terrificuss And Its Relationship With The Venom Yield.

 

Sabattini, P.L.; Galarce, P.P.; Galarce, M.A.; Manzanelli, V.M.; Piñeiro, N.; de Roodt, A.R.

 

I.N.P.B.-A.N.L.I.S. “Dr. Carlos G. Malbrán”, Buenos Aires, Argentina.

 

The relationship among the large of the body (L, measured in cm), weight (W, measured in g), corporal mass (M, large/weight, cm/g), separation between fangs (SBF, cm), differences between SBF and the distance between fangs in the bite mark (DBM, cm) and the venom yield (VY) of specimens of Bothropsalternatus (Ba), Bothropsneuwiedii (Bn) and Crotalusdurissus terrificus (Cdt) were studied. In all the cases it was observed a positive correlation between the SBF and L (Ba: r2=0.73, n=41; Bn: r2=0.84; n=54; Cdt: r2=0.83, n=38) , W (Ba: r2=0.67, n=41; Bn: r2=0.74; n=54; Cdt: r2=0.74; n=38), M (Ba: r2=0.66, n=41; Bn: r2=0.73; n=54; Cdt: r2=0.75; n=38 ) and VY (Ba: r2=0.76; n=29; Bn: 0.58, n=15; Cdt: r2=0.63; n=31). Unless there were observed differences between SBF and DBM in all the cases,  it was observed a positive correlation between this variables in all the cases (Ba: r2=0.84, n=21; Bn: r2=0.85, n=20; Cdt: r2=0.43, n=21). The DBM was higher than the SBF in all the cases with values of difference between both measures around 14.7 ± 6.73% (Minimum –1.0%, Maximum 30%) of difference for Ba, 10.05 ± 5.41% (Minimum 0%, Maximum 22%) for Bn and of 11.43 ± 7.90% (Minimum –5.0%, Maximum 29.00%) for Cdt. The correlation between the percentages of difference in all the cases were negative with a low correlation. It was observed minor differences between both variables when the size (and consequently the age) of the animals increases. The correlation values obtained were: (Ba: r2= 0.11; Bn: r2= 0.24; Cdt: 0.15). The well correlations between the SBF and L, W and M and the small differences between this variable and DBM (mean around 10%, maximum 22-30%) strengthen the criteria of correlating the marks of the fangs in the site of the bite with the size of the animal, and consequently with the amount of venom that it could have injected. This is specially important when the snake was not observed or found after the bite.
